Greece: draft law on tote betting notified in Brussels

(Jamma) The Greek government notified Brussels yesterday of the draft law containing a new regulatory framework for tote betting. The draft outlines new obligations for the manager, provisions on advertising and measures to ensure aside of the supervisory authority adequate control over the organization of bets related to sporting and horse racing events.

 

In particular, the project concerns the need to improve the functioning and performance of all types of tote betting to achieve objectives of general interest, including, on the one hand, the protection of minors and vulnerable subjects and, on the other, the safeguarding of public revenues from gambling and of the interests of the Greek government.

In the next three months, the text of the Greek law will be examined by the European Commission; the end of the stand still is scheduled for December 18th.
